Where each one falls short
Documented limitations, not opinions. Every one is a constraint you would hit in normal use.
Level AI
- Pricing combines a per-agent fee, a platform licence and usage-based components, so the number quoted per agent is not the number you pay and budgets set from a per-seat figure alone come in short.
- Integration to each contact centre or CRM system is charged as a separate implementation fee, which means a team running voice on one platform and chat on another pays twice before a single interaction is scored.
- The unit economics do not work below roughly a hundred agents; smaller teams get quoted enterprise minimums that cost more than the QA analyst they were trying to avoid hiring.
- Automated scores are only as good as the scorecard behind them, and the calibration work to get semantic questions scoring consistently falls on your QA team over several weeks before anyone trusts the output.
- Transcription and semantic accuracy degrade on heavily accented speech, poor telephony audio and languages outside the main supported set, so multilingual operations often end up running manual QA in parallel for some queues anyway.

Answered from the vendors’ own pages
Level AI: Does Level AI publish pricing?
No. Quotes are built per deployment from agent count, channel mix and product modules, and integration fees are added on top.

SourceLevel AI: Can it replace our QA analysts?
It replaces the sampling and scoring work, not the judgement. Teams typically keep analysts for calibration, disputes and coaching design.

SourceLevel AI: Does it work without a cloud contact centre platform?
It needs recordings and metadata from somewhere. If your telephony does not expose those through an integration or API, this is not a fit.
Level AI: How long does implementation take?
Expect weeks, not days. Connecting systems is quick; getting scorecards calibrated to the point where team leaders act on the scores takes longer.
